We stayed at Hotel Tanneck when my mother-in-law came to Germany to visit while we are stationed here with the Army. I picked this hotel based on the cute pictures that the hotel's website had listed. It was a bit pricey for what it had to offer. We had 2 doubles, both with spectacular views over Baden-Baden. This really was the only thing about the hotel that stood out.
My husband and I had a recently remodelled room with a tiny bathroom and lumpy bed. My MIL and 5 year old daughter stayed in the next room over. Their bed was also terribly lumpy, you could even feel the support beam about midway down the bed. Their room was musty/moldy smelling, probably caused by water damage above the heater where the wallpaper was noticably moldy and needing to be replaced. The hotel's own website states that they specialize in adjoining rooms which is what I requested. I booked the room 4 months in advance, but did not receive adjoining rooms. The rooms were next door to each other, not adjoining. My definition of adjoining means that there is a door between the rooms so that you don't have to go out into the public areas of the hotel to get from one room to the other.
We were only in Baden-Baden for one night, so the rooms were bareable. I won't stay there again.
